  • the present invention relates to a product order service system and method.
  • the present invention relates to a happy goods ordering service system and method of providing a donation when a product is purchased in an internet shopping, etc., and to a buyer through a lottery.
  • the seller sells a collection of products of various sellers, and each of the products has a high price and a low price.
  • Korean Patent Publication No. 2000-0063861 may be cited, and a method of accumulating and donating a donation when purchasing an item using Internet shopping is described. Describes a donation system for donating a profit generated from a confectionery vending machine installed in a restaurant at a predetermined rate.
  • Korean Patent Publication No. 2004-0060279 describes a method and system for donation through card use, and in Korean Patent Publication No. 2009-0025004, a predetermined amount of money is sold for sales of products sold through welfare shops. A donation management system that treats donations is described.
  • this donation method allows buyers who are friendly to donations to actively participate in the purchase of goods, but on the contrary, most people do not actively participate in donations because they do not have a direct benefit to them. There is a very passive problem with finding and purchasing goods.
  • the technical problem to be achieved by the present invention is to solve the conventional problem, at the time of purchasing a product on the shopping site associated with the donation double points for the product purchased through the lottery or provide a fixed percentage of points set in the system In addition, by providing a portion of the profits sold to the product to the buyer as a point to provide a happy product ordering service system and method that allows the buyer to actively participate in the donation.
  • the technical problem to be achieved by the present invention is to solve the conventional problems, to provide a very convenient happy product ordering service system and method to be able to make a natural donation just by shopping without incurring additional costs. It is.
  • the technical problem to be achieved by the present invention is to solve the conventional problems, in particular, to ensure the transparency of the donation to encourage the donation and membership can be donated to the beneficiary groups, people who want to join the relationship between the continuous exchange It is to provide a service system and method to form.

  • FIG. 2 is a block diagram of the user terminal of FIG. 1.
  • the user terminal 200 includes a display unit 210, an input unit 220, a control unit 230, a communication unit 240, and a storage unit 250.
  • the input unit 220 receives a user's selection as an input means such as a keypad or a touch device and transmits the user's selection to the control unit 230.
  • the communication unit 240 performs a communication function using a wired communication network or a wireless communication network.
  • the display unit 210 displays information.
  • the controller 230 transmits the membership application information to the server 110 according to the selection of the input unit 220 to use the happy-in service, and also transmits product selection information and payment information for purchase to the server 110. .
  • controller 230 may perform a function of displaying the information received from the server 110 on the display unit 210.
  • the controller 230 may randomly generate a lottery number or transmit the lottery number input by the input unit 220 to the server 110 through the communication unit 240.
  • the storage unit 250 may store the winning information and the point information, store a control program, and the control program is executed in the controller 230.
  • FIG. 3 is a flowchart illustrating an operation of a happy goods order service system according to an exemplary embodiment of the present invention.
  • a user manipulates the input unit 220, and the controller 230 executes a program to access the server 110 through the network 500.
  • the product service unit 112 of the server 110 provides product information with reference to the product information DB 122 and the product price information DB 123 (S100).
  • This price display form can be variously modified.
  • the products provided will be a variety of products, if the product purchases a certain amount of money will be donated, will automatically participate in the daily, weekly, monthly lottery.
  • the buyer may input his lotto number into the user terminal 200.
  • the controller 230 may randomly generate a lotto number and transmit the random number to the server 110 as necessary.
  • the member management unit 111 may perform a member authentication procedure as necessary, and since such member authentication procedure is well known in the art, detailed description thereof will be omitted.
  • the user can visit various products and purchase desired products.
  • the product service unit 112 of the server 110 sells the product.
  • the payment unit 114 of the server 110 processes the product price through payment such as credit card, bank transfer, mobile phone payment, bank account payment.
  • the product service unit 112 of the server 110 requests the delivery of the product (S102).
  • the delivery of the goods to the supplier terminal 300 the supplier may be a product supplier or a courier, etc., if necessary, may be a self-owned product.
  • the donation and lottery processing unit 113 of the server 110 allocates a predetermined amount of money to the sale amount of goods as a donation to notify the beneficiary group terminal 400 and transfers the funds to the beneficiary group (S104).
  • the beneficiary may provide information to the actual beneficiary so that the beneficiary may transmit an audit letter or a picture or a video to the user terminal 200.
  • the beneficiary group terminal 400 transmits the donation receipt to the user terminal 200.
  • the donation and lottery processing unit 113 of the server 110 attaches and sends a UAL providing a donation result in a text message to the buyer.
  • the donation result is stored in the result information DB 125 and provided according to the request of the user terminal 200. Therefore, the user can easily access the donation result by accessing the server 110 using UAL.
  • the donation and lottery processing unit 113 of the server 110 proceeds with the lotto lottery (S106) when the predetermined lottery date (S106) and stores the result of the lottery in the result information DB 125 and notifies the winner. . That is, the winner is notified by text or e-mail, and the winner is posted on the homepage (S108).
  • the draw is played every day, every week and every month, and the limit of the happy points paid at the time of winning is different.
  • the donation and lottery processing unit 113 of the server 110 accumulates points of a certain ratio set in the system or points twice the product purchase amount in the point information DB 124 for the winner (S110). If necessary, points can be tripled or quadrupled.
  • the donation and lottery processing unit 113 of the server 110 attaches and transmits a UAL providing the winning result in a text message to the winner. Therefore, the user can access the server 110 using the UAL can easily check the winning result.

Abstract

L'invention concerne système et un procédé destinés à un service de commande de satisfaction de produits, ledit système étant connecté à au moins un terminal utilisateur, un terminal fournisseur et un terminal de groupe bénéficiaire sur un réseau et fournissant des informations produits au terminal utilisateur. Le système de service de commande de satisfaction de produits comprend : une unité de base de données permettant de stocker des informations d'adhésion, des informations sur les produits, des informations sur les prix des produits, ainsi que des informations sur les points et des informations sur les résultats de loterie ; et un serveur permettant d'exécuter un processus de certification d'adhésion du terminal utilisateur, de fournir les informations sur les produits, les informations sur les prix des produits, ainsi que les informations sur les points et les informations sur les résultats de loterie stockées dans la base de données en fonction d'un choix du terminal utilisateur, et d'effectuer une loterie et un don en réponse à l'achat d'un produit par l'utilisateur. L'invention permet aux acheteurs de participer activement au don en fournissant davantage de points que les points doubles ou des points en fonction d'un certain rapport d'un produit au moment de l'achat du produit dans un site de centre commercial associé au don, puis de renvoyer aux acheteurs une certaine partie du profit réalisé à partir des ventes du produit aux acheteurs.
